ISFAP offers bursaries to deserving students who meet up with the requirements. Necessities for ISFAP involves coming from homes using an yearly income falling between R0 and R600 000 and being registered on the universities and courses that ISFAP associates with.

Who Does ISFAP Fund?

ISFAP funding is there to deliver monetary funding to lower-income students and those who slide in the “missing middle" and struggle to pay for their tuition costs.

ISFAP provides funding for any South African citizen who qualifies based upon money have to have and also educational effectiveness.

Section of the bursary is that you get many sorts of an ISFAP month to month allowance, such as masking your tuition charges. ISFAP bursary allowance is a good help to university students with ISFAP supplying other social assistance products here and services and Life Capabilities Training to their college students at the same time.

What Classes Does ISFAP Fund?

Some samples of classes that ISFAP cash include things like; Computer Science, Industrial Engineering, Chemical Engineering bachelor degree, Electrical Engineering bachelor degree, Actuarial Science bachelor degrees, and many more. Even courses such as mechanical engineering bachelor degrees, computer engineering bachelor degrees and civil engineering bachelor degrees are covered by the ISFAP bursary.

The ISFAP closing date is usually at the end of October, with applications often opening a few months earlier.

ISFAP Qualifying Criteria

A household means test is done for all applying students
Academic criteria and registration, isfap bursary postgraduate which vary per institution but will include:
A National Benchmarking Test for some institutions (academic and behavioral strength)
Matric results
Funder constraints (that meet individual funder objectives) which will be applied to students applying

It is important to note that applying for an ISFAP bursary does not in any way guarantee that you will be selected for funding. There is a strict selection process based on merit and funding is limited.
